#72702d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#72702d is composed of 44.7% red, 43.9%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.8% magenta, 60.5%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 58.3 degrees, a saturation of 43.4% and a lightness of 31.2%. #72702d color hex could be obtained by blending #e4e05a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#72702d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#72702d has RGB values of R:114, G:112,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.02, Y:0.61,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7499821.
